(For wired 10/100TX networks only) Set the network link
speed(10 or 100 Mbps) and communication mode (full- or
half-duplex) for HP Jetdirect 10/100TX print servers. The
available settings are listed below.
CAUTION: If you change the link setting, network
communications with the print server and network device may
be lost.
G
AUTO: (Default) The print server uses autonegotiation to
match the network's link speed and communication mode. If
autonegotiation fails, 100TXHALF is set.
G
10TXFULL: 10 Mbps, full-duplex operation
G
10TXHALF: 10 Mbps, half-duplex operation
G
100TXFULL: 100 Mbps, full-duplex operation
G
100TXHALF: 100 Mbps, half-duplex operation
Specify the IP address of the DNS (Domain Name System)
server.
Specify the IP address of the preferred outgoing e-mail Simple
Mail Transport Protocol (SMTP) server, for use with supported
Scan devices.
scanning is allowed to remain open. The maximum is 3600, and
the default is 300. If set to 0, the timeout is disabled and the
connection will remain open until closed by the network system
that is accessing the device.
Specifies a locally administered address (LAA) that replaces the
factory-assigned LAN Hardware (MAC) address. If LAA is used,
a user-specified string of exactly 12 hexadecimal digits must be
entered.
For Token Ring print servers, the LAA address must start with
hexadecimal 40 through 7F.
For Ethernet print servers, the LAA address must start with
hexadecimal X2, X6, XA, or XE, where X is any hexadecimal digit
0 through F.
The default address is the factory assigned address.
